Lorraine Kelly has branded Wynne Evans a ‘nutter’ for his sick sex jibes after he was axed from the Strictly tour. 

Last week Wynne, 53 – who took part in last year’s series of the BBC dance show – was caught on film by The Mail on Sunday making a sexual comment about one of the show’s female hosts.

Wynne has since broken his silence and has agreed with the Beeb to step away from the tour and any other work commitments to ‘take some time out’.

And Lorraine, 65, shared her opinion on everything that has happened on Wednesday’s episode of Good Morning Britain.  

Lorraine told hosts Richard Madeley and Susanna Reid: ‘He has to think about what he has done, I don’t get it, I don’t understand it.

‘I don’t know why you would think that was acceptable?

 ‘What kind of nutter does that when you are being filmed? 

‘It’s bad enough to think it, but then to actually say it!’

In The Mail on Sunday’s video, the Go Compare star was recorded suggesting a three-way sex session with Janette Manrara during a photo call for the Strictly tour.

The BBC radio presenter mentioned the word ‘spit roast’. 

Wynne broke his silence about the situation on Tuesday evening on Instagram. 

He said: ‘I’ve agreed with the BBC that I’ll take some time out from my radio show and the Strictly Live tour, as well as my other public commitments, to prioritise my wellbeing.

‘I am deeply sorry for the pain my inappropriate actions have caused, and plan to take this time for self-reflection.

‘Apologies to those I won’t get to see at the remaining performances and I’m grateful to my fellow tour gang for all the amazing support they have given me.’

This isn’t the first scandal that Wynne was involved in during his stint on the BBC series. 

The star was accused of ‘groping’ his dance partner Katya Jones, 35, live on air – which they later told fans was a joke. 

Wynne was the eighth celebrity in the competition to be eliminated. 

Despite that, he was announced as part of the Strictly tour line-up – hosted by Janette. 

The famous faces who are taking part in the tour include Jamie Borthwick, Montell Douglas, Tasha Ghouri, JB Gill, Sarah Hadland and Shayne Ward.

The tour started in Birmingham on January 17 and will wrap up on February 9.
